Site directed mutagenesis of the complement C5a receptor—Examination of a model for its interaction with the ligand C5a

Molecular Immunology, 1994
C5a is a 74 amino acid peptide cleaved from the fifth component of the complement system after activation of either the alternative or classical pathways. It is a potent chemoattractant for neutrophils and monocytes binding to identical receptors on the cell surface.

Complement in asthma: sensitivity to activation and generation of C3a and C5a via the different complement pathways

Translational Research, 2006
Studies in rodent models suggested that complement may play a critical role in susceptibility to airway hyperresponsiveness (AHR) and as a mediator of bronchial obstruction and inflammation in asthma. Complement may participate in susceptibility to asthma because of an intrinsic abnormality in complement activation and generation of C3a, C5a, or other ...
